Lateral Stability with Timber Shear Walls in RFEM 6

In this webinar, we will demonstrate the bracing design of timber panel buildings in RFEM 6. After a brief theoretical introduction, we will compare common practical methods, examine the design of timber panel walls, and discuss the influence of wall openings on bracing. Finally, we will provide a short outlook.
